* is_implemented : bool True if the parameter is implemented for use. Some platforms implement functions but can't support specific parameters (e.g. "mode" for ``os.mkdir``). Passing in an unimplemented parameter may result in the parameter being ignored, or in NotImplementedError being raised. It is intended that all conditions where ``is_implemented`` may be False be thoroughly documented.I suppose that the value depends on the running platform? (For example, you may get a different value on Linux and Windows.)
Exactly. I expect it to vary mainly by platform. //arry/
